Twin waterfalls plunging into a large crystal-clear plunge pool surrounded by monsoon rainforest in Litchfield National Park. The pool is one of the most popular swimming spots in the Top End with sandy edges and deep water beneath the falls. Facilities include a large picnic area with tables and barbecues. The falls flow year-round though swimming is sometimes closed in the wet season due to crocodile activity.
